The Digital Foundation: Statens vegvesen and MinID
Before diving into applications, users should comprehend the entrance to Norwegian civil services. To access any motorist's license services online in Norway, candidates need a secure electronic ID, such as MinID, BankID, or Buypass.
The main center for all driving-related matters is the Statens vegvesen website (vegvesen.no). Through the "Din side" (Your Page) website, users can track their development, view compulsory course completions, book tests, and pay administrative charges.
Step-by-Step: Getting a New Norwegian Driver's License
For individuals taking their really first license (Class B for automobile), the journey involves a mix of mandatory in-person training and online administration.
Secret Steps in the Licensing Process:
- Traffic Basic Course (Trafikalt grunnkurs): Mandatory for all new drivers under 25. It consists of first-aid and dark-driving training.
- Digital Registration: Once the standard course is finished, the traffic school digitally reports this to Statens vegvesen. The applicant can then log online to request a student's permit (Ledsagerbevis).
- Practical Training: Taking lessons through an authorized school or practicing privately.
- Theory Test (Teoritentamen): Booked online via the Vegvesen portal.
- Practical Driving Test: Also booked online after passing the theory test and finishing compulsory steps like security courses on tracks and long-distance driving.

Norway has particular rules concerning foreign motorist's licenses. Locals from EU/EEA countries take pleasure in structured guidelines, while those from outside the EU/EEA face tighter deadlines and prospective re-testing requirements.
The Online Application Process for Foreigners:
- Log In: Access the Vegvesen website utilizing an electronic ID.
- Send Documentation: Upload scanned copies of the current foreign chauffeur's license, passport, and proof of legal residency (house permit/personal number).
- Processing: The application is processed digitally. For non-EU licenses, applicants might require to book a physical visit at a traffic station (trafikkstasjon) to send the physical card and take a useful test if needed.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Can I take the Norwegian motorist's license theory test online?
No. While you should reserve, reschedule, and pay for your theory test online through the Statens vegvesen portal, the real test needs to be taken in person at a physical traffic station (trafikkstasjon under stringent computer-monitored conditions).
2. How do I renew my motorist's license online in Norway?
You can use for a renewal online through "Din side" on the Statens vegvesen site if you satisfy the requirements. If you are over a certain age or need a license renewal due to medical conditions, you will initially require to submit a digital doctor's certificate before completing the online renewal application.
3. What electronic IDs are accepted to access driver's license services?
To access safe federal government portals in Norway, including chauffeur's license services, you need a top-level electronic ID. The most common are BankID (released by banks), MinID, Buypass, or Commfides.
